Hawaii State Agriculture plus Renewable Energy Acts Become Law

July 1st, 2008 – Hawaii State Gov Newsroom: HONOLULU – Governor Linda Lingle signed into law today three bills to increase renewable energy generation and reduce the state’s dependence on imported oil.
